LARAMIE, Wyo. (Oct. 6, 2021) – After having a week off the Wyoming Cowgirl Golf squad will return to action with their first tournament of the month. They travel to Colorado for the first time this season to compete in the Denver Ron Moore Intercollegiate in Highlands ranch hosted by Denver University.
"The team is excited and well prepared to compete again while building on the recent success from our September events." Head Women's Golf Coach
Josey Stender said "Denver's event is always a very competitive field on a fantastic golf course. Even though it has been a few years since they hosted, we have high expectations and the familiar setup will reward a well-executed game plan."
The tournament will be played over three days with a round of play taking place every day with the tournament treeing off on Friday, Sept. 8 at 8:30 a.m. MT.
The Cowgirls will be up against tough 16 team field featuring Eastern Tennessee state who captured the team title at the Golfweek red sky classic last time out as well as Denver who finished second at the same tournament. The field will also feature schools from the SEC and Big Ten. This weekend also gives the Cowgirls a chance to compete against Mountain West foes Nevada and Colorado State.
Last time out the Cowgirls finished 11h at the Coeur d'Alene Collegiate Invitational recording a three-round team score of under 900 for the first time since he 2019 season.
